Omnichain Token Creation

Definition ∞ Omnichain Token Creation refers to the process of minting new digital tokens that are specifically designed to exist and function natively across multiple distinct blockchain networks. This innovative approach ensures a token’s liquidity and utility are not restricted to a single chain. It facilitates seamless transfer and interaction across various blockchain ecosystems.
Context ∞ This development represents a significant progression towards a more interconnected and interoperable blockchain environment, directly addressing the limitations inherent in single-chain assets.
